Cesaro def. Chris Jericho

Cesaro vs. Chris Jericho: Raw, June 6, 2016

The Swiss Superman faces "The Best in the World at What He Does" two weeks before the greatest WWE Money in the Bank pay-per-view in history.

With five languages and the fashion sense of a superspy under his belt, few would accuse Cesaro of being a stupid idiot, or an idiot of any kind. Yet there was Chris Jericho on Raw, hurling insults The King of Swing’s way and ultimately paying for it in the first one-on-one bout between the two in more than three years. Jericho’s pedigree and experience meant The Swiss Superman didn’t exactly cruise his way to the win, of course. Things looked particularly dicey after Cesaro went for his springboard European uppercut and flew face-first into a Codebreaker (he rolled out of the ring to recover). But Cesaro’s strength carried him through. He muscled his way out of the Walls of Jericho, somehow reversed the submission into the Cesaro Swing, and transitioned seamlessly into the Sharpshooter to make Jericho tap. Drink it in, man.
